Ray and Charles Eames famously had a rust-coloured Beni Mguild rug slung about the back again of their couch of their Pacific Palisades property. If that wasn’t adequate of an endorsement, for this lesser-recognised Morrocan mat, Beni Mguild rugs are Among the many handful of vintage Moroccan rugs that are reversible. Mainly because these distinct rugs had been moroccan rugs meant to be applied as sleeping mats inside the mid-Atlas mountains exactly where temperatures remained extra steady, weavers interpreted the pile aspect in the rug as its back.

People around the hunt for the pink Moroccan rug would be smart to include “Boujad Moroccan rug” to their list of go-to search terms. Ideal for enlivening a space, Boujad rugs are normally present in a melange of sunset-colored hues. Seek out Boujad rugs in berry-stained hues ranging from peach to blush to deep magenta.

Originating in the tribes that preferred the best elevations on the Atlas Mountains, these present-stopping classic rugs are most simply distinguished from other Moroccan carpets by their brilliant, white all-natural sheep’s wool adorned with vibrant, absolutely free-hand-type patterns. Purely natural dyes derived from vegetation and berries lead to Azilal rugs unique color combos, which include things like deeply saturated hues like indigo and orange, along with splashy neon hues.

The designs, shades and components utilized for creating rugs vary by location and notify regional stories. Hefty sheep wool rugs, warm during the winter, are popular in mountain parts. Camel and agave rugs are very good in warmer climates including the desert parts of Morocco and utilized by the Taureg (or Touareg) folks, An additional traditional tribe residing in the desert regions of Morocco.
